Granted, it’s a stretch to dream of becoming rich amid today’s economic travails. But can we at least dream of becoming middle class?
As you can see from the chart, which excerpts a StrategyOne poll, fulfilling even that more modest ambition seems like no sure thing for many Americans.
On the plus side, the “American Dream” is a sufficiently flexible concept that many people can feel they have achieved it, even if this entails a degree of defining down.
At any rate, when asked in the same survey (fielded last month) whether they’re “living the American Dream today,” 52 percent said they are.
